To communicate technical features of it’s vehicles Volkswagen launched the site “Volkswagen can handle it”. Illustrated by using video sequences one learns about Volkswagen’s clever innovations in a playfull way. Again a good example of Volkswagen’s strategy to communicate it’s approach of simplicity.
